Geneva: The Heart of Swiss Elegance and International Charm
Geneva offers visitors a rich tapestry of history and culture through its diverse landmarks. From the iconic Jet d'Eau fountain to the historic St. Pierre Cathedral, visitors can immerse themselves in the city's past while enjoying stunning views of Lake Geneva. Explore the Palais des Nations, home to the United Nations Office at Geneva, or wander through the picturesque Old Town with its charming cobblestone streets and bustling markets. Don't miss the Reformation Wall, a tribute to Geneva's role in the Protestant Reformation, or the impressive Palace of Nations. With a blend of natural beauty and architectural wonders, Geneva's landmarks are sure to captivate and inspire visitors from around the world.
